Transaction 06821b5c6fa78642dc0441557efb769144697032973861bb30b5fbbc1c00eded

1 Input
2 Outputs
  • 06821b5c6fa78642dc0441557efb769144697032973861bb30b5fbbc1c00eded:0
  • value  20407015
    address  3BbyKru9n6jNWEueqRDBqVzxKJjKrYNvNP
  • 06821b5c6fa78642dc0441557efb769144697032973861bb30b5fbbc1c00eded:1
  • value  2900000
    address  16chLuutkMjNj8fKHm8T8q5jedyFnoAiku